History and Evolution

The concept of cloud computing has evolved significantly since its inception in the 1960s. Initially, it was limited to mainframe computing, where users accessed centralized resources. This model laid the groundwork for modern cloud services. It is interesting to see how far technology has come.

In the 1990s, the emergence of the internet allowed for broader access to computing resources. This shift enabled the development of more sophisticated applications. Many professionals began to recognize its potential.

By the early 2000s, companies like Amazon and Google popularized cloud services, making them accessible to businesses of all sizes. This democratization of technology transformed how organizations manage their IT infrastructure. It is a remarkable change in the industry.

Types of Cloud Services

Infrastructure as a Service (IaaS)

Infrastructure as a Service (IaaS) provides virtualized computing resources over the internet. This model allows businesses to scale their infrastructure according to demand. Flexibility is crucial for growth. Users can access storage, networking, and servers without significant capital investment. It’s a cost-effective solution.

Moreover, IaaS enables rapid deployment of applications. This agility enhances competitive advantage. Many companies benefit from this speed.

Platform as a Service (PaaS)

Platform as a Service (PaaS) offers a comprehensive environment for developers to build, test, and deploy applications. This model streamlines the development process by providing essential tools and services. Efficiency is key in software development. By utilizing PaaS, developers can focus on coding rather than managing infrastructure. It simplifies project management.

Additionally, PaaS supports collaboration among development teams, enhancing productivity. This collaborative environment fosters innovation. Many organizations thrive in this setting.

Software as a Service (SaaS)

Software as a Service (SaaS) delivers software applications over the internet, eliminating the need for local installation. This model reduces IT overhead and maintenance costs. It’s a smart financial choice. Users can access applications on a subscription basis, allowing for predictable budgeting. Many businesses appreciate this flexibility.

Furthermore, SaaS solutions enable seamless updates and scalability. This adaptability is essential for growth. Organizations can quickly respond to market changes.

    Cloud Computing Models

    Public Cloud

    Public cloud services offer scalable resources over the internet. This model reduces capital expenditures significantly. Many businesses find it cost-effective.

    Key benefits include:

  • On-demand resource availability
  • Lower maintenance costs
  • High reliability
  • These features enhance operational efficiency. It’s a practical choice for growth.

    Private Cloud

    Private cloud solutions provide dedicated resources for a single organization. This model enhances security and control over information. Many companies prefer this approach.

    Key advantages include:

  • Customizable infrastructure
  • Enhanced compliance capabilities
  • Improved data privacy
  • These features support sensitive operations. It’s a strategic investment for businesses.

    Hybrid Cloud

    Hybrid cloud models combine public and private cloud resources. This approach offers flexibility and scalability. Many organizations benerit from this versatility.

    Key features include:

  • Optimized resource allocation
  • Enhanced data security
  • Cost-effective solutions
  • These elements support diverse business needs. It’s a balanced strategy for growth.
